Sådan læses en Punch Card

Indtastning computerdata har fået lettere. computer billede ved Blaine Stiger fra Fotolia.com

Før mikrochips og software aktiveret computere at fortolke og anvende data, computere behandlede oplysninger ved hjælp af hulkort.En hulkort koder digital information gennem tilstedeværelsen eller fraværet af huller på bestemte punkter på kortet.For at læse kortet, skal du kende koden for at fortolke fraværet eller tilstedeværelsen af ​​huller.Der har været mange forskellige kort koder.Vi ser på, hvordan man kan læse en af ​​de mest almindeligt anvendte hulkort i den præ-transistor æra, IBMs 80-kolonne hulkort.

hvad du har brug

  • IBM 80-kolonne hulkort

Instruktioner

  1. Tjek de første tre rækker (de to rækker af den øverste sektion og den første række af den nederste del) af en given kolonne i hulkort at afgøre, om du læser et bogstav eller tal.Hvis ingen hul udstanses i disse tre rækker, ser du et nummer, der svarer til den mærkede nummer, der er udstanset i samme kolonne i den nederste del af kortet.Hvis e

    t hul er slået i en af ​​de første tre rækker, er du ser et bogstav;i dette tilfælde, skal du gå til trin 2.

  2. Bemærk placeringen af ​​udstansede hul i top tre rækker for at afgøre, hvilken gruppe af breve bliver valgt fra i den nederste del af hulkort.Et hul i den første række af kortet betyder, at skrivelsen er angivet i den nederste del af kortet i samme kolonne er mellem "A" til "I"Et hul i den anden række betyder, at brevet er mellem "J" og "s"Et hul i den tredje række (som er rækken mærket nul [0], dvs., den første række af bundsektionen) betyder, at brevet er mellem "Q" og "Z"

  3. Relatere det nummer, der er blevet slået i den nederste del af kolonnen til bogstav i alfabetet gruppen er angivet i de tre øverste rækker.Tallet fortæller dig hvor langt at tælle i rækkefølgen af ​​bogstaver.Hvis således det nummer, der er blevet udstanset i bundsektionen er "1," brevet kodes for er den første bogstav i alfabetet gruppe;hvis tallet er "2," det er det andet bogstav i denne gruppe, og så videre.For eksempel, når gruppen "A" til "I" er angivet i de tre øverste rækker, en punch hul "1" betyder "A", en punch hul "2" betyder "B" og så videre.

Ressourcer

  • University of Iowa Datalogisk Institut: hulkort
568
0
2
Computer Programmeringssprog